Web according to the european standard 2, travertine is scientifically, a finely crystalline concretionary limestone formed by rapid precipitation of caco 3 from water; Travertine is a form of limestone that forms around mineral spring deposits. Travertine boasts excellent heat resistance. Major travertine quarries exist in turkey, mexico, china, peru, and iran. Tiles made from this stone are used as flooring material. Web this natural stone is mostly formed at the mouth of hot springs or in limestone caves, where it forms different speleothems (cave formations), such as stalactites and stalagmites. It forms by the precipitation of calcium carbonate. There, calcium carbonate and other minerals precipitate as the water degases and begins to evaporate.
